My mistake i faced this problem below.
is it taken care in 7.4dev ?

the problem has no significance in real
world though.

tradein_clients=# CREATE VIEW t_b AS SELECT * from t_a;
CREATE VIEW
tradein_clients=# CREATE or replace view t_b AS select * from t_b;
CREATE VIEW
tradein_clients=#
tradein_clients=#
tradein_clients=#
tradein_clients=# \d t_b
View "public.t_b"
Column | Type | Modifiers
----------+-----------------------+-----------
userid | integer |
username | character varying(30) |
View definition: SELECT t_b.userid, t_b.username FROM ONLY t_b;

tradein_clients=#
tradein_clients=# SELECT * from t_b;
server closed the connection unexpectedly
This probably means the server terminated abnormally
before or while processing the request.
The connection to the server was lost. Attempting reset: Failed.
